CCJ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2022 in Review

469 of the 5,805 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Cameco (CCJ) for Q3 2022, worth a combined $6.17B — up 26% from $4.91B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 106 funds opened new CCJ positions and 47 closed out — a net gain of 59 holders — while 141 added to existing stakes and 146 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$61.7M. The largest seller was T. Rowe Price Associates, cutting an estimated $69.6M.
